Tuition Set-Aside

Lewis Ulman, Director of Technology for the College of Humanities, shared an update with DSAG members.

Departments currently benefiting from the program include:

  • English-Digital Media Project
    -access to sophisticated equipment
    -add staff to help manage the project
  • History- Goldberg Program
    -add database and Web manager (graduate students)
    -eHistory company donated images
    -add Media Manager

Professor Ulman also discussed the goal of providing students with file space on the server. It is considered to be a large undertaking, since adding the students will more than double the number of current users.

Tuition set-a- side funding has provided support for graduate teaching associate facilities for developing material as well as an online writing center.

The World Media and Culture Center will house a full time Media Development staff and twelve Hagerty Hall classrooms will be outfitted with multimedia.

Professor Ulman reported that the College met several local needs with the funding, although many collaborations have yet to be implemented.
